This time round for one of the Diwali lunches, where I had invited guests I wanted to make stuffed pepper as starters. Instead of buying the normal bell peppers, I decided to buy the long ones. The greengrocer assured me that they were just like the sweet peppers but only the shape was different. When I cut the pepper into half, instinct told me taste a wee bit. I did and my mouth was on fire. The peppers were hot! So a quick change of plans and I made chutney with the hot red peppers. The chutney went well with dokhras, dakor na gota and the little that is left, I am using it to make sandwiches.





GARLIC AND RED PEPPER CHUTNEY
Makes about a cup

8 -10 red peppers ( about 1 cup chopped)
1 whole large bulb of garlic
½ tsp salt
⅓ cup oil


  1. Cut the peppers into half and remove the pith (white part ) and stem.
  2. Chop into smaller pieces.
  3. Peel the garlic.
  4. Grind both the garlic and pepper in a food processor.
  5. Heat oil in a pan over medium heat.
  6. When the oil is hot, add the garlic and pepper mixture.
  7. Stir fry for a minute.
  8. Take the pan off the heat.
  9. Add salt and mix well.
  10. Store in a glass jar.
Tips:
  • Add more oil if you like. You can use the oil to flavour soups, dressings, parathas etc.
  • If you want the chutney to be really hot, add some red chilli powder.
